Tuniu Corporation (NASDAQ:TOUR - Get Free Report)'s share price crossed above its 50-day moving average during trading on Wednesday . The stock has a 50-day moving average of $0.85 and traded as high as $0.85. Tuniu shares last traded at $0.83, with a volume of 332,186 shares traded.

Tuniu Stock Up 7.9%

The stock has a market cap of $97.63 million, a PE ratio of 10.43 and a beta of 1.66. The stock has a 50-day moving average of $0.85 and a 200 day moving average of $0.93.

Tuniu Company Profile

(Get Free Report)

Tuniu Corporation operates as an online leisure travel company in China. The company offers various packaged tours, including organized and self-guided tours; and other travel-related services, such as tourist attraction tickets, visa application services, accommodation reservation, financial services, and hotel booking services, as well as air, train, and bus ticketing for leisure travelers.
